Bristol is a small city in Hartford County, about twenty miles southwest of Hartford, with an outsized place in American industrial history. Settled as the parish of New Cambridge, it became, by the early 19th century, the cradle of American clockmaking β for a time nearly all the capital and skill in town flowed into the clock trade, with firms like the Sessions and Ingraham companies turning Bristol into the country’s clockmaking capital. That heritage is preserved today at the American Clock & Watch Museum, and it set the pattern for the diversified manufacturing that followed. Bristol was incorporated as a city in 1911.
The city is best known nationally for two very different institutions. ESPN built its headquarters here in 1979 and has grown into the town’s most famous resident, a sprawling broadcast campus that put Bristol on the map for sports fans everywhere. And just outside the center sits Lake Compounce, which opened in 1846 and is recognized as the oldest continuously operating amusement park in the United States β a rare piece of living 19th-century leisure history. Bristol also keeps a gentler tradition as the “Mum City,” celebrated each fall with its long-running chrysanthemum festival.
Bristol is really a set of distinct sections rather than one undivided city. Forestville, established as its own village in 1833, sits in the southeast; Chippens Hill rises in the northwest, Edgewood lies to the northeast, and Cedar Lake anchors the southwest, with the commercial center in the middle. Those neighborhoods give residents a strong sense of which part of Bristol they call home.
A city of this size and spread moves a lot of traffic on a few main roads. U.S. Route 6 and Route 72 carry the principal east-west flow through the center, and Route 69 runs north up Burlington Avenue. These corridors handle the bulk of the commuter and commercial traffic β and the citations that come with it.
